The phylogenetic relationship among the genus
Cerithidea including an unidentified congeneric species referred here as species A collected in Suncheon Bay were inferred from nucleotide sequences of the mitochondrial gene for cytochrome c oxidase subunit I (COI). Their genetic structures were compared with other congeneric species and their local populations around Japan and Ryukyu Islands. A single
C. cingulata haplotype was detected to be shared between the Suncheon Bay and Yatsushiro populations and it was the most dominant haplotype in both populatioms. The monophyly of species A was supported by a high bootstrap probability (100%) in the analysis using the neighbour-joining (NJ) method, which showed a closer relationship of this unidentified species with
C. alata from Thailand and
C. microptera from the Philippines than with other
Cerithidea species.
C. cingulata,
C. largillierti,
C. djadjariensis and species A populations in Suncheon Bay can be characterized by a low genetic diversity. These characteristics should be attributed to geographical factors, and further study of the connectivity of Suncheon Bay and the habitats in the outside of the bay could shed light on this interesting theme in conservation ecology.

Cerebrovascular diseases, such as stroke and cardiovascular disease, are one of the leading causes of death in Japan. Type 2 diabetes is the most common form of diabetes and an important risk factor for these diseases. Among various pathological conditions associated with type 2 diabetes, insulin resistance has already been reported to be an important risk factor for diabetic complications. The major sites of insulin action in glucose metabolism in the body include the liver, skeletal muscle, and adipose tissue. However, insulin signaling molecules are also constitutively expressed in vascular endothelial cells, vascular smooth muscle, and monocytes/macrophages. Forkhead box class O family member proteins (FoxOs) of transcription factors play important roles in regulating glucose and lipid metabolism, oxidative stress response and redox signaling, and cell cycle progression and apoptosis. FoxOs in vascular endothelial cells strongly promote arteriosclerosis by suppressing nitric oxide production, enhancing inflammatory response, and promoting cellular senescence. In addition, primary aldosteronism and Cushing’s syndrome are known to have adverse effects on the cardiovascular system, apart from hypertension, diabetes, and dyslipidemia. In the treatment of endocrine disorders, hormonal normalization by surgical treatment and receptor antagonists play an important role in preventing cardiovascular complications.

The level of osteopontin (OPN) increases during bacterial lung infection. However, the OPN level in virus-induced lung injury is unclear, and the relationship between the hyer-production of OPN and lung injury remains to be thoroughly understood. Therefore, we sought to determine whether a relationship exists between OPN and pulmonary damage. Particularly, pulmonary edema and the destruction of pulmonary tissue. In this study, we found that the OPN level was significantly elevated in patients with pulmonary damage, and there was a positive correlation between the OPN serum level and disease severity in influenza lung injury. The epithelial sodium channel (ENaC) is the main mechanism of clearance of pulmonary edema fluid, and matrix metalloproteinase 7 (MMP7) can degrade the extracellular matrix. In lung epithelial cells, OPN markedly decreased the mRNA expression of the α-subunit of ENaC through integrin β3 and CD44 (OPN receptors); however, the expression of MMP7 was promoted by OPN interaction with integrin β1 and CD44. In addition, OPN increased the levels of tumor necrosis factor-α and interleukin-6. These findings suggested that OPN might increase influenza virus-induced lung injury by augmenting lung epithelial cell apoptosis and impairing ENaC and extracellular matrix destruction.

The inheritance mode of six previously published and newly developed microsatellite markers was investigated in newly hatched
Haliotis discus hannai larvae from four controlled crosses, and the feasibility of these markers for kinship estimation was also examined. Microsatellite DNA was successfully amplified from
H.
discus hannai larvae using the Chelex extraction method, and at least 15 microsatellite loci could be analyzed in a single trochophore larva. All six microsatellite loci were compatible with Mendelian inheritance. Neither evidence of sex-linked barriers to transmission nor evidence of major barriers to fertilization between gametes from the parents was shown. One of the six microsatellite loci showed the existence of null alleles in one family, indicating that the loci should be used in population studies with caution. Although the null allele heterozygotes were considered as homozygotes in the calculation of genetic distance, offspring from four full-sib families were unambiguously discriminated in the neighbor-joining dendrogram. The result demonstrates that the microsatellite markers might be capable of discriminating between related and unrelated abalone larvae in the situation where no pedigree information is available.

Arteriovenous malformations commonly cause ulcers, but less emphasis has been placed on the fact that venous hypertension in the leg is responsible. We report the case of a 25-year-old man with a venous leg ulcer caused by an arteriovenous malformation, who presented with a painful left dorsal foot ulcer that had not healed for over a month. Contrast-enhanced computed tomography showed an arteriovenous malformation with a feeder from the three branches of the lower leg on the medial side of the ulcer. After three rounds of embolization and wound management, although arteriovenous malformations remained, the shunt volume was reduced, and the ulcer became epithelialized. It is important to distinguish arteriovenous malformations from venous leg ulcer-like lesions in young patients. We recommend performing multidisciplinary treatment, including embolization, at a specialized institution at an early stage.

In the screening of biologically active constituents from woody plants, the methanol extract of leaves of
Chamaecyparis obtusa showed potent neurite outgrowth-promoting activity in neuronal PC12 cells. The ethyl acetate-soluble fraction of the methanol extract showed potent activity and was separated by means of various chromatographic methods to give the two new compounds 1 and 2, as well as 11 known lignan and sesquiterpene derivatives. The structures of the new compounds were determined to be 9-
O-acetyldihydrosesamin (1) and 9-
O-(11-hydroxyeudesman-4-yl)dihydrosesamin (2), respectively, in NMR studies including 2D-NMR experiments. Of the 13 compounds, the known compound hinokinin (5) and the new compound 2 showed potent neurite outgrowth-promoting activity in PC 12 cells.

Master-slave control is becoming increasingly popular in the development of robotic systems which can provide rehabilitation training for hemiplegic patients with a unilaterally disabled limb. However, the system structures and control strategies of existent master-slave systems are always complex. An innovative master-slave system implementing force feedback and motion tracking for a rehabilitation robot is presented in this paper. The system consists of two identical motors with a wired connection, and the two motors are located at the master and slave manipulator sites respectively. The slave motor tracks the motion of the master motor directly driven by a patient. As well, the interaction force produced at the slave site is fed back to the patient. Therefore, the impaired limb driven by the slave motor can imitate the motion of the healthy limb controlling the master motor, and the patient can regulate the control force of the healthy limb properly according to the force sensation. The force sensing and motion tracking are achieved simultaneously with neither force sensors nor sophisticated control algorithms. The system is characterized by simple structure, bidirectional controllability, energy recycling, and force feedback without a force sensor. Test experiments on a prototype were conducted, and the results appraise the advantages of the system and demonstrate the feasibility of the proposed control scheme for a rehabilitation robot.

In this study, numerical simulation has been conducted for the spray injected from a slit nozzle injector for a direct gasoline engine. The droplets in the spray were investigated by the combination of Large Eddy Simulation (LES) and Lagrangian Discrete Droplet Model (DDM). Droplets are atomized through the primary breakup induced by the instability of the liquid surface and secondary breakup induced by relative velocity between droplet and surrounding gas. This paper applies three secondary breakup models to an injector spray flow and evaluates their results compared with experimental data.

Gemcitabine (GEM) plus albumin-bound paclitaxel (nab-paclitaxel, nab-PTX) combination chemotherapy, known as GN-therapy, has demonstrated efficient anti-tumor effect and statistically significant overall survival of patients with metastatic or locally advanced pancreatic ductal adenocarcinoma (PDAC) compared with GEM monotherapy. This regimen was approved in 2014 as a standard care treatment option for patients with PDAC in Japan. While severe neutropenia is a frequent adverse effect of GN-therapy, the frequency in 2nd-line use is still poorly understood. Thus, we retrospectively investigated clinical data to compare the frequency of adverse effects between 1st-line and 2nd-line use and the risk factor for sever neutropenia in PDAC patients treated with GN-therapy.
We analyzed 52 patients who received GN-therapy for advanced PDAC. The endpoint of the survey was the occurrence of neutropenia. Risk factors significantly related to severe neutropenia were identified using logistic regression analysis. Of the 52 patients studied, the mean age ± SD was 65.7 ± 9.4 years, and 32 (61.5%) were male. The frequency of severe neutropenia was not different in 1st-line (65.4%) and 2nd-line use (57.7%) (P = 0.776) and thus 2nd-line use of GN-therapy can be as safe and effective for PDAC as 1st-line use is. In the univariate and multivariate analysis, our data suggests that low level-absolute count of white blood cells (WBC), neutrophils (ANC) and alanine aminotransferase (ALT) are important predictive risk factors for severe neutropenia in patients with PDAC after the first course of GN-therapy and can make chemotherapy for PDAC more relevant and individualized.

Weld shape and track precise identification is one of the key problems for automatic welding technology. In this paper, a weld track identification method based on illumination correction and center point extraction is proposed to extract welds with different shapes and non-uniform illumination. Firstly, an image pre-processing algorithm based on illumination correction is designed to eliminate the lighting influence. Secondly, an image extraction algorithm based on iterative threshold segmentation and morphological processing is proposed to obtain a continuous weld binary image. Thirdly, sub-pixel center point extraction algorithm and least-square based polynomial fitting is used to obtain the center fitting curve of welding seam. Experimental results show that the proposed method can realize accurate recognition of welding seam track under different illumination conditions effectively. The recognition error for welding seams with different typical shapes is within 4 pixels, and the average fitting error is less than 1.8 pixels. The welding seam identification and fitting method shows great application potential in the field of automatic assembling and robotic welding.
